J Mocco is a scholar working on Neurology, Epidemiology and Pulmonary and Respiratory Medicine. According to data from OpenAlex, J Mocco has authored 517 papers receiving a total of 16.6k indexed citations (citations by other indexed papers that have themselves been cited), including 304 papers in Neurology, 218 papers in Epidemiology and 169 papers in Pulmonary and Respiratory Medicine. Recurrent topics in J Mocco's work include Acute Ischemic Stroke Management (195 papers), Intracranial Aneurysms: Treatment and Complications (172 papers) and Cerebrovascular and Carotid Artery Diseases (147 papers). J Mocco is often cited by papers focused on Acute Ischemic Stroke Management (195 papers), Intracranial Aneurysms: Treatment and Complications (172 papers) and Cerebrovascular and Carotid Artery Diseases (147 papers). J Mocco collaborates with scholars based in United States, Canada and United Kingdom. J Mocco's co-authors include Adnan H. Siddiqui, Brian L. Hoh, Ricardo J. Komotar, Elad I. Levy, E. Sander Connolly, Hui Meng, Kyle M Fargen, William J. Mack, David Fiorella and Aquilla S Turk and has published in prestigious journals such as Proceedings of the National Academy of Sciences, The Lancet and Nature Medicine.
